Spring Lakes, Spring, TX Local Guide

How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Spring Lakes?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Spring Lakes Studio Apartments | $1,116 | $889 | $1,699 |
| Spring Lakes 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,280 | $565 | $2,245 |
| Spring Lakes 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,796 | $803 | $3,662 |
| Spring Lakes 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,307 | $1,298 | $3,788 |
| Spring Lakes 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,783 | $2,350 | $6,626 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Gated Spring Lakes Apartments
What is the Cheapest Gated apartment in Spring Lakes?
Currently the most affordable Gated Apartment in Spring Lakes is at Rock Creek at Hollow Tree listed at $565.
How much is the average rent for a Gated Spring Lakes Apartment?
The average rent for a Gated Apartment in Spring Lakes is $1,751.
What is the largest Gated Spring Lakes Apartment for rent?
Today's Gated apartment with the most square footage in Spring Lakes is a 2,100 square feet unit starting from $1,573 at Roundhill Townhomes.
What is the average size for Spring Lakes Gated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Gated rental in Spring Lakes is currently at 641 sq ft.
